International Regulations on Aircraft Noise Pollution
International regulations on aircraft noise pollution primarily stem from the principles established by the International Civil Aviation Organization (ICAO). As a specialized UN agency, ICAO develops global standards aimed at minimizing noise impact worldwide. Its Annex 16, Volume I to the Convention on International Civil Aviation, specifically addresses aircraft noise and sets forth essential noise certification standards for new aircraft. These standards establish permissible noise levels and outline procedures for noise testing, certification, and reporting.
ICAO also promotes the continuous improvement of aircraft design to reduce noise emissions. Its Committee on Aviation Environmental Protection (CAEP) reviews technological advancements and updates regulations accordingly. While ICAO’s guidelines are non-binding, member states are encouraged to incorporate these standards into their national legislation, fostering international harmonization. Consequently, these international regulations on aircraft noise pollution serve as a foundational framework, influencing regional and national policies while encouraging innovations for quieter aircraft.

Noise Abatement Procedures at Major Airports
Noise abatement procedures at major airports are systematically implemented to mitigate aircraft noise pollution and comply with regulations on aircraft noise pollution. These procedures encompass a range of operational measures designed to minimize noise impact on surrounding communities.
Typically, major airports adopt flight path modifications, such as preferential runways and curved departure or arrival routes, to direct noise away from residential areas. Additionally, enforced altitude restrictions and specific procedures during nighttime hours help reduce community noise disturbance.
Key components include noise abatement departure procedures (NADPs), which guide pilots on optimal engine settings and climb profiles, and arrival procedures aimed at smooth and quieter descents. Airports also establish designated noise-sensitive zones with specific operational restrictions.
Operational guidelines are supported by continuous monitoring and community engagement initiatives, ensuring the procedures adapt to evolving needs. These measures represent a proactive approach, aimed at balancing operational efficiency with the responsibilities under regulations on aircraft noise pollution.

Operational Restrictions and Noise Quotas
Operational restrictions and noise quotas are regulatory measures designed to limit aircraft noise levels and reduce environmental impact. By setting maximum permissible noise levels for different aircraft during specific phases of flight, authorities aim to control noise pollution effectively. These restrictions often vary depending on aircraft type, altitude, and proximity to populated areas.
Noise quotas allocate permissible noise emission limits over designated periods, typically daily or annually. Airlines and airport operators are required to adhere to these limits, which help manage cumulative noise pollution. Quotas may be adjusted based on community complaints, environmental objectives, or technological advancements.
Implementation involves monitoring aircraft noise using acoustic sensors and imposing penalties for violations. Regulatory agencies may also restrict the number of flights allowed during certain times to minimize disturbance. These operational restrictions and noise quotas are integral to harmonizing aviation operations with community well-being and environmental sustainability.
Environmental Impact Assessments Related to Aircraft Noise
Environmental impact assessments related to aircraft noise are a fundamental component of aviation law, ensuring that the environmental consequences of airport and flight operations are systematically evaluated. These assessments identify potential noise pollution effects on surrounding communities and ecosystems before project approval. They help regulators and stakeholders understand the extent of noise disturbance, guiding mitigation strategies and operational modifications.
Conducting thorough noise impact assessments typically involves measuring existing noise levels, predicting future noise emissions, and analyzing behavioral and health-related impacts on local populations. This process provides a basis for establishing acceptable noise thresholds aligned with legal standards and community expectations. In many jurisdictions, environmental impact assessments are mandated by law before approving new airport developments or significant operational changes.
By integrating noise considerations into environmental impact assessments, authorities can implement measures such as soundproofing, flight path adjustments, or operational restrictions. This legal requirement ensures that aircraft noise pollution is managed proactively, minimizing adverse effects on communities and advancing sustainable aviation practices. The effectiveness of these assessments reflects the overarching goal of balancing aviation growth with environmental and social responsibilities.
